Output 95798448ac8fb90ab856439ff3ac80da9825ca6eb99f42fcb1f62781f06162dc:57

value
315546
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5dd9ee81e96a2b2a56d64961b0348942d43a1384 OP_EQUAL
address
3AFFqYP55J2oM2aKTdAJY7MkMA2nAfbeGg
transaction
95798448ac8fb90ab856439ff3ac80da9825ca6eb99f42fcb1f62781f06162dc
confirmations
217226
spent
true